Julius Rountree

Julius Rountree Jr. is a senior Music Media major at Norfolk State University. Born and raised in Chesapeake, Virginia, he developed an early love for music and continued to grow as he discovered a passion for drumming. Julius was a drummer in middle school where he learned the basics, while building a solid foundation that pushed him to want more. In 2016, he began playing drums at Covenant

Community Church, where he continues to serve and grow musically.

Julius’ church experience has helped to develop discipline, consistency, and an understanding of how music can affect people on a deeper level. From 2019 to 2023, he marched with the Spartan Legion Marching Band at Norfolk State University, and during that time, had the opportunity to step into leadership as a section leader in 2021. Being a part of the Spartan Legion taught teamwork, accountability, and how to perform at a prominent level under pressure. Moreover, Julius is a proud member of Kappa Kappa Psi National Honorary Band Fraternity, where he continues to grow as a leader while upholding the values of musicianship, service, and brotherhood.

Through his academic journey and performance experiences, Julius remains focused on continuing to develop as a creative and professional within music and media.
